Bigg Boss Kannada Season 12 Suspended: Pollution Scandal Rocks Bidadi Studio


In a dramatic turn of events, Bigg Boss Kannada Season 12 has been abruptly suspended after local authorities sealed the show’s filming location in Bidadi. The popular reality show, hosted by superstar Kichcha Sudeep, was being shot at Jalwood Studio, an amusement park facility near Ramanagara. However, serious environmental violations have forced officials to take immediate action.

According to the Karnataka State Pollution Control Board (KSPCB), the studio was allegedly discharging over 2.5 lakh liters of untreated wastewater daily. This water was reportedly flowing out of the premises without proper filtration, raising concerns about contamination and ecological damage in the surrounding areas.

Despite repeated warnings and official notices, the studio management failed to respond. As a result, Tejaswini, the local Tahsildar, along with revenue and police officials, arrived at the Bigg Boss house and sealed the premises from the outside. The electricity supply was also recommended to be cut off by the environment ministry.

Environment Minister Eshwar Khandre confirmed the action, stating that the studio had violated multiple pollution norms. He emphasized that the government would not tolerate such negligence, especially from high-profile productions that influence public behavior.

Viewer Shock and Industry Impact

The news has sent shockwaves across Karnataka’s entertainment industry. Bigg Boss Kannada, known for its massive TRP ratings and fan following, was just two weeks into its twelfth season. Viewers who were eagerly following the show are now left in suspense, wondering whether the season will resume or be canceled entirely.

What Went Wrong at Jalwood Studio?

Jalwood Studio, located in Bidadi, is a popular filming destination for Kannada television and film productions. It houses elaborate sets, including the Bigg Boss house, which is custom-built each season. However, the studio reportedly failed to maintain its sewage treatment plant (STP), which has a capacity of 250 KLD (kiloliters per day).

Officials discovered that the STP was either non-functional or bypassed entirely. In addition, plastic waste such as disposable cups and kitchen garbage was being dumped along public roads near the studio. These violations triggered multiple complaints from local residents and environmental activists.

Legal Notices and Non-Compliance

The KSPCB had issued formal notices to Vels Studios & Entertainment Pvt Ltd, the company managing Jalwood Studio. These notices demanded immediate corrective action and compliance with pollution control norms. However, the studio did not respond, prompting the authorities to escalate the matter.

The sealing of the Bigg Boss house is not just a regulatory move—it’s a strong message to the entertainment industry. It highlights the importance of environmental accountability, even for glamorous productions.

What Happens to Bigg Boss Kannada Season 12?

As of now, the future of Season 12 remains uncertain. The production team has not issued an official statement. Sources suggest that the show may be paused temporarily while the studio resolves its legal and environmental issues. However, if the violations are not addressed quickly, the season could be scrapped altogether.
